Output efe27b3081c95ded204ab1c52af363803e556845c3091ecb13b32fbca3bd19ec:22

value
6539000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47704649797e820d7ba3d37098bb5ae919fe06e6 OP_EQUAL
address
38CkQ8tUUi6n6vLBHjo2uZFV6zhaH2rR7Q
transaction
efe27b3081c95ded204ab1c52af363803e556845c3091ecb13b32fbca3bd19ec
spent
true